diff --git a/api/utilisateur/liste.php b/api/utilisateur/liste.php new file mode 100644 index 0000000..7c91ea1 --- /dev/null +++ b/api/utilisateur/liste.php @@ -0,0 +1,22 @@ +prepare("SELECT login, idCarte, droit FROM Utilisateurs"); +if (!$requete->execute()) { + retour("erreur_bdd", ["message" => $requete->error]); +} +$requete->bind_result($login, $idCarte, $droit); +$utilisateurs = []; +while ($requete->fetch()) { + $utilisateur = ["login" => $login, "idCarte" => $idCarte, "droit" => $droit]; + $utilisateurs[] = $utilisateur; +} +$requete->close(); + + +retour("ok", ["utilisateurs" => $utilisateurs]); + +?> -- libgit2 0.21.2